Description

A superb detached family home, having been completely remodelled by the current owner, now providing a stylish and practical family home extending to approximately 2600 sq. ft. Generous accommodation is arranged over two floors, showcasing ‘wow factor’ throughout including a bespoke living kitchen, luxurious bathrooms, beautiful decor, and feature panelling.

GROUND FLOOR
To the ground floor a spacious entrance hallway gives access to a sitting room with media wall and feature contemporary fireplace, with in turn gives access to a home office.

Without doubt the heart to the home is the impressive living kitchen perfectly suited to family life, with well-defined kitchen, dining and living areas – the kitchen showcases bespoke painted units arranged around a large central island, also benefitting from high quality integrated appliances. The dining area benefits from bifold doors providing access to the gardens. The living area is flooded with natural light, with highlights including wooden flooring and panelling to the walls. Located off the living area is a playroom.

Completing the ground floor accommodation is a generous and beautifully finished utility room, practical boot room and two guest cloakrooms.

FIRST FLOOR
To the first floor are four bedrooms and two high quality bathrooms. The main bedroom benefits from built in storage and an en-suite shower room. There are three further bedrooms that share the use of a good-sized family bathroom.

OUTSIDE
To the front, the property sits behind electric gates giving access to a generous driveway providing ample off parking and access to a garage. To the rear are landscaped gardens, with a feature raised terrace providing the perfect space for outdoor entertaining. The rear garden is also home to a superb garden room, with light and power, perfectly suited to provide a gym or for those with a need to work from home.

ELSTON
Elston is a favoured Nottinghamshire village located just to the south of the town of Newark upon Trent which has an excellent range of facilities and amenities including a village pub, primary school and community village shop. Elston offers a strong village community with the village hall providing regular social activities on a weekly basis. The village offers ease of access to the recently improved A46 dual carriageway which in turn links to the A1 and M1 motorways, opening up to the region’s commercial and retail centres. There is a swift rail link access to the City of London from Newark Northgate station in approximately 85 minutes.
